Trona carcarensis

Gastropoda - Cypraeidae

Taxonomy
Trona carcarensis was named by Schilder (1932). It is a 3D body fossil. Its type locality is Carcare, which is in a Priabonian marine horizon in the Molare Formation of Italy.
